HashiCorp’s go-getter library up to v1.8.5 may allow arbitrary file reads on the file system during certain git operations through a maliciously crafted URL. This vulnerability, CVE-2026-4660, is fixed in go-getter v1.8.6. This vulnerability does not affect the go-getter/v2 branch and package.
A flaw was found in the go-getter library. A remote attacker could exploit this vulnerability by providing a maliciously crafted URL during certain git operations. This could allow the attacker to perform arbitrary file reads on the file system, potentially leading to the disclosure of sensitive information.
